通过HTTPS将Azure AppService连接到VM上的应用程序

通过HTTPS将Azure AppService连接到VM上的应用程序,azure,ssl,azure-app-service-envrmnt,Azure,Ssl,Azure App Service Envrmnt,我需要将Azure AppServices连接到在Azure VM上运行的应用程序。此应用程序需要HTTPS,AppServices安装了一个应用程序,该应用程序将指向VM上应用程序的HTTPS地址 我尝试在VM上创建一个自签名证书,并将其添加到AppService(exported.pfx)的SSL中,但失败了,因为我认为这只会将其添加到受信任的个人存储/无法访问Azure AppService上的受信任根存储 Azure环境具有.local域设置。我是否需要在VM上为我的应用程序获取CA证书

我需要将Azure AppServices连接到在Azure VM上运行的应用程序。此应用程序需要HTTPS,AppServices安装了一个应用程序,该应用程序将指向VM上应用程序的HTTPS地址

我尝试在VM上创建一个自签名证书,并将其添加到AppService(exported.pfx)的SSL中,但失败了,因为我认为这只会将其添加到受信任的个人存储/无法访问Azure AppService上的受信任根存储


Azure环境具有.local域设置。我是否需要在VM上为我的应用程序获取CA证书并在Azure AppServices上安装这些证书,或者我是否需要使用公共域名,以便Azure AppServices和我的HTTPS应用程序之间在Azure VM上运行SSL通信?

要实现此方案,需要将VM和应用程序服务放在同一个位置然后建立一个点到站点的连接,默认情况下,它将被加密。 有关更多详细信息,请查看以下链接:

我在虚拟机和应用程序服务共享的VNET中添加了一个内部DNS服务器。但是,对于HTTPS,证书是必需的,AppServices需要CA证书您可以随时将SSL证书添加到受支持的Azure资源检查此链接: